If Not For You

If not for you, I wouldn't know
What true love really meant.
I'd never feel this inner peace;
I couldn't be content.

If not for you, I'd never have
The pleasure of romance.
I'd miss the bliss, the craziness,
Of love's sweet, silly dance.

I have to feel your tender touch;
I have to hear your voice;
No other one could take your place,
You're it; I have no choice.

If not for you; I'd be adrift;
I don't know what I'd do,
I'd be searching for my other half,
Incomplete, if not for you.
